Market Size and Growth Trajectory

The financial scale of the COVID-19 Serology Testing Market underscores its significance within the broader diagnostics industry. Historical data from 2020 through 2025 reveals a market that expanded rapidly in response to global health needs, stabilizing as the acute phase of the pandemic receded. In 2020, the market revenue stood at approximately 2080 million USD. By 2025, this figure had grown substantially to 6700 million USD, reflecting the sustained demand for antibody testing despite the transition away from mass public screening.

Segmentation Dynamics and Testing Technologies

Understanding the composition of market revenue requires a deep dive into the technologies and applications driving demand. The market is diversified across several testing methodologies, each with distinct advantages regarding throughput, sensitivity, and automation compatibility. Enzyme-Linked Immunosorbent Assay (ELISA) remains a foundational technology in this space, valued for its established protocols and reliability in detecting total antibodies. Lateral Flow Assays continue to hold significance, particularly where rapid turnaround is necessary, though their usage has shifted more towards specific clinical contexts rather than widespread screening. Other types of immunological assays also contribute significantly to the overall revenue mix, catering to specialized laboratory needs.

In terms of application, the market demand is primarily bifurcated between seroprevalence surveys and vaccine efficacy studies. Seroprevalence surveys remain the dominant driver, as public health organizations and research institutions continue to monitor population-level immunity over time. Vaccine efficacy studies constitute the second major pillar, supporting ongoing research into long-term immunity and booster requirements. Other applications round out the segment, serving niche clinical and research purposes. The shift in application focus from individual diagnostic confirmation to population-level data gathering is a key trend that influences procurement strategies and platform selection for laboratory providers.

Regulatory Environment and Reimbursement Dynamics

One of the most critical factors influencing market stability is the regulatory framework governing test authorization and reimbursement. Throughout 2025 and into 2026, the regulatory landscape has been defined by the transition from Emergency Use Authorization (EUA) policies to traditional marketing authorization pathways. The FDA finalized transition guidance for COVID-19 EUA policies for serology tests in 2023, and this framework remained in effect into 2026. Manufacturers are now required to submit traditional marketing authorization applications for ongoing use of their assays. This shift increases the barrier to entry for new competitors and rewards established players with robust regulatory affairs capabilities.

Despite the push for transition, some EUA authorizations remain active. As of June 2026, multiple serology test EUAs continue to operate without expiration or revocation dates listed on the FDA serology EUA table. This allows continued use under authorization for specific assays while manufacturers complete the traditional approval process. This dual-track environment creates a complex compliance landscape for laboratory directors and procurement officers who must validate which assays are permissible for use in their settings.

Reimbursement policies are equally influential in shaping market demand. During 2025, the Centers for Medicare & Medicaid Services (CMS) continued to apply the transition plan from COVID-19 EUA policies. There were no new Current Procedural Terminology (CPT) codes or reimbursement rate changes specifically for serology antibody tests during this period. Furthermore, private payers have begun to adjust their policies to align with the reduced public testing demand. For instance, effective January 1, 2025, Blue Cross and Blue Shield of Texas implemented a policy explicitly excluding coverage and reimbursement for SARS-CoV-2 antibody serology testing provided under FDA EUA during the public health emergency.

These regulatory and reimbursement shifts have directly impacted where testing is performed. Post-EUA transition, serology testing is now primarily conducted in hospital laboratories and commercial reference labs rather than at the point-of-care for diagnostic purposes. This aligns with reduced public testing demand and emphasizes the need for high-throughput automated systems capable of processing large volumes in centralized settings. Understanding these dynamics is essential for companies planning distribution channels and service support models.

Competitive Landscape and Key Players

Ortho Clinical Diagnostics, located in Raritan, New Jersey, offers the VITROS Immunodiagnostic Products Anti-SARS-CoV-2 IgG assay. Using CMIA technology, this assay provides qualitative detection of IgG antibodies to SARS-CoV-2 under individual EUA. Their integration into VITROS systems appeals to laboratories already standardized on this platform. Bio-Rad Laboratories, based in Hercules, California, contributes with the Platelia SARS-CoV-2 Total Ab assay. This ELISA technology-based assay detects total anti-nucleocapsid antibodies, including IgM, IgA, and IgG, under individual EUA. Bio-Rad’s focus on total antibody detection complements the IgG-specific offerings of competitors.

DiaSorin, with headquarters in Saluggia, Italy, provides the LIAISON SARS-CoV-2 S1/S2 IgG assay using CLIA technology. This assay targets IgG antibodies to SARS-CoV-2 S1/S2 proteins and is authorized for use in authorized laboratories. Their chemiluminescence-based approach offers automation advantages for mid-to-high volume labs. Siemens Healthineers, based in Munich, Germany, rounds out the key competitive set with its Atellica IM SARS-CoV-2 Total and ADVIA Centaur SARS-CoV-2 Total assays. Both utilize CLIA technology for semi-quantitative total antibody detection under individual EUA. Siemens’ dual-platform availability ensures flexibility for laboratories equipped with either system.
